[0026] Embodiment 1, this embodiment provides a kind of fancy steamed bun production equipment, refer to the attached figure 1 As shown, it includes molding machine 1. During production, we mix flour with water and shape it through molding machine 1 (we can replace different abrasive tools according to production needs to produce bun slices with different patterns), its characteristics That is, we connect the steaming furnace 2 on the left side of the molding machine 1 and the steaming furnace 3 on the left side of the steaming furnace 2, and we install the steaming furnace 2 and the steaming furnace 3 on the frame 4 and the frame 4.
